Wallace Controls And Electric Inc. operates as an electrician outfit right in Meridian, Texas. They handle electrical work for homes and construction sites around that area, showing up for both new builds and fixes on existing wiring. The crew focuses on getting power hooked up properly in kitchens and other spots where outlets and lighting need attention. Local homeowners and builders turn to them when circuits act up or when a project calls for running new lines through walls and ceilings. Their base in Meridian puts them close to the jobs that come up in that part of the state, where older homes often need updates to meet current demands.

“Not a great experience with this group. We called them to rewire our kitchen, 4 can lights, 8 120v outlets and a 220v outlet in total. They came out in a couple of weeks and started the work, disconnecting the original wiring, and setting the plug boxes. Then I didn’t hear from them for a six weeks. When I called back they said they were really busy, but would come back. I was told the work would be “overtime”. The two workers ran the wire to the panel, but didn’t hook anything up and said they would be back. TWO months later, after multiple calls, two new guys came. They said everything the first guys did was wrong, and it would take two days to fix. Once again, they said it would be “overtime” to do the job (the job this group started months before). What I ended up with was a total disaster. When all was finished, the charged me $8700 for wiring 9 plugs, 4 can lights, and installing 3 new breakers I was left with outlets that didn’t work, half the lights didnt work, the breakers were two pole not designed for the slots in my panel but they “made them work”. They left an exposed 220v lug in my attic, and overshot the 220v wire run by 30ft but still had to splice it? Then there’s the rats nest of wiring. I shared all this with owner, who said he had problems with that crew and would make it right. We are now six weeks since that conversation and not a word from them.”
